From 1a484bdc77aee30cac02f4a7c5770f872788c561 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Matou=C5=A1=20Volf?= Date: Mon, 9 Sep 2024 18:52:18 +0200 Subject: [PATCH] feat: sort the subtask list --- src/components/subtasks_form.rs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/components/subtasks_form.rs b/src/components/subtasks_form.rs index 3e16e28..0548516 100644 --- a/src/components/subtasks_form.rs +++ b/src/components/subtasks_form.rs @@ -64,8 +64,10 @@ pub(crate) fn SubtasksForm(task: Task) -> Element { match subtasks_query.result().value() { QueryResult::Ok(QueryValue::Subtasks(subtasks)) | QueryResult::Loading(Some(QueryValue::Subtasks(subtasks))) => { + let mut subtasks = subtasks.clone(); + subtasks.sort(); rsx! { - for subtask in subtasks.clone() { + for subtask in subtasks { div { key: "{subtask.id()}", class: "flex flex-row items-center gap-3",